Suppression, Survival and the Hawaiian Renaissance

Traditional Hawaiian religious and healing practice, lomilomi included, came under sustained pressure following the overthrow of the Hawaiian kingdom and the islands' annexation by the United States, as missionary influence and, later, American territorial governance discouraged and in various periods actively restricted traditional Hawaiian religious and healing practice, a documented history of cultural disruption that closely affected how openly and how completely lomilomi could be transmitted across the affected generations.

The practice survived nonetheless within Hawaiian families and communities, sometimes practised quietly, and it has seen a marked and deliberate revival since the Hawaiian Renaissance of the 1970s onward, a broader movement of cultural, linguistic and religious reclamation among Native Hawaiians that placed lomilomi, alongside hula, the Hawaiian language and traditional wayfinding, among the practices actively recovered, taught and publicly reasserted as living Hawaiian heritage rather than left to fade. Contemporary lomilomi exists across a spectrum similar to several other indigenous bodywork traditions internationally, from practice maintained within specific Hawaiian family lineages with its full prayer and mana centred framing intact, to versions taught in wellness and spa training programmes, including outside Hawaii entirely, that retain the name and the basic long stroke technique while varying considerably in how much of the underlying spiritual practice they preserve.
